Computationally efficient face detection

Proceedings Eighth IEEE International Conference on Computer Vision. ICCV 2001, 2002
This paper describes an algorithm for finding faces within an image. The basis of the algorithm is to run an observation window at all possible positions, scales and orientation within the image. A non-linear support vector machine is used to determine whether or not a face is contained within the observation window.

Face detection and eyeglasses detection for thermal face recognition

SPIE Proceedings, 2012
Thermal face recognition becomes an active research direction in human identification because it does not rely on illumination condition. Face detection and eyeglasses detection are necessary steps prior to face recognition using thermal images. Infrared light cannot go through glasses and thus glasses will appear as dark areas in a thermal image ...
